Table 1

Mean SED of dust emissivity from Hi correlation.

Frequency [GHz]
Experiment

70 94 100 143 217 353 545 857 1249 2143 2997
Quantity LFI WMAP HFI HFI HFI HFI HFI HFI DIRBE DIRBE DIRBE

ϵH(ν) [MJy sr-1(1020 H cm-2)-1] ... 0.00027 0.00045 0.00067 0.0020 0.0086 0.039 0.14 0.43 0.84 1.1 0.63
σstat [MJy sr-1(1020 H cm-2)-1] .... 2.8 × 10-5 8.9 × 10-5 2.8 × 10-5 7.9 × 10-5 3.0 × 10-4 0.0013 0.0045 0.013 0.027 0.048 0.022
photunc [%] ............. 0.5 0.2 0.5 0.5 0.5 1.2 10.0 10.0 11.6 10.6 13.6
σtot [MJy sr-1(1020 H cm-2)-1] .... 2.8 × 10-5 8.9 × 10-5 2.8 × 10-5 7.9 × 10-5 3.0 × 10-4 0.0014 0.015 0.045 0.10 0.13 0.088
cc ...................... 0.96 0.98 1.09 1.02 1.12 1.11 1.10 1.02 1.00 0.94 0.92
uc ..................... 7.54 4.63 4.10 2.69 2.07 3.48 ... ... ... ... ...

Notes. ϵH(ν) ≡ Mean dust emissivity ϵH(ν) expressed as monochromatic brightness at the reference frequencies, derived from correlation of the maps with the Galactic Hi template. Not colour corrected. σstat Statistical uncertainty (1σ) of the mean emissivities. photunc (%) ≡ Uncertainties of the absolute calibration [%] from Planck Collaboration I (2014), Bennett et al. (2013), and Hauser et al. (1998). σtot Total uncertainty combining statistical and photometric uncertainties [MJy sr-1 per 1020 H cm-2]. cc ≡ Colour-correction factors in Eq. (8) computed with the greybody parameters listed in Table 3. uc ≡ Unit conversion factors from MJy sr-1 to thermodynamic (CMB) temperatures in mK.
